Output 63191a2a18388a136ae0ec2f86de989b57d66244fce2bf45be9a27a15d608001:4

value
13894626605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e273671037426717f4719262fb604751ceb89a OP_EQUAL
address
MMexsHHTofYBG7tyPdUwvtTnzANV8HjT3n
transaction
63191a2a18388a136ae0ec2f86de989b57d66244fce2bf45be9a27a15d608001
spent
true